BASF, the world's leading chemical company, is proud to announce that Neopor® rigid foam insulation is a key ingredient in the Cool Energy House, an energy-retrofit demonstration project made possible by the technical innovations of the Department of Energy's (DOE) Building America Retrofit Alliance (BARA). The house, located in Windermere, Florida, will be open for tours during the NAHB International Builder's Show®, Feb. 8-11, 2012 at the Orange County Convention Center, Orlando, Florida.

The improvements to this 1996 built home have reduced energy consumption by more than 50 percent. One of the major contributors to the energy reduction was the specification of structural insulated panels (SIPS) from FischerSIPS® made of BASF Neopor insulation fabricated by Opco. Neopor insulation stands apart from traditional expandable polystyrene (EPS) because it contains graphite particles that reflect and absorb thermal radiation and provide better insulating performance by up to 20 percent more than traditional EPS.

About Building America Retrofit Alliance (BARA)
BARA is a U.S. Department of Energy Building America team led by Building Media, Inc. BARA combines technical expertise and real-world experience with communications and outreach expertise to bridge the gap between residential energy technology research and the construction market. The BARA team's strength is derived from its high qualified, multidisciplinary members: Building Media, Inc., the New Jersey Institute of Technology, Steve Easley and Associates, and Confluence Communications.
